Transaction 8f59ae4c1580b48d7d60b210d774d16032958ccd422d0e64d50bbbfed5f4f2b8
1 Input
2 Outputs
- 8f59ae4c1580b48d7d60b210d774d16032958ccd422d0e64d50bbbfed5f4f2b8:0
- 8f59ae4c1580b48d7d60b210d774d16032958ccd422d0e64d50bbbfed5f4f2b8:1
value 340860
address 3BMEXNjSSDAYw9pg1ExciYpdrgWgnEUzop
value 11890012
address 38ENmTr2AD1avJrmmi9iM7PfS6nZVmuMKf